Output 66aa05dd62cb37588e32d6642cddfee3cf05016e0b534dcfad22d8d0abad8e23:8

value
830773
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ffe3db22078655687df80d4b82a8f2fea3ed6b8c OP_EQUALVERIFY OP_CHECKSIG
address
LiYyXqkc29QGgQjMU8ojJ1UtvkEeS9KHch
transaction
66aa05dd62cb37588e32d6642cddfee3cf05016e0b534dcfad22d8d0abad8e23
spent
true